Flow Max RV Fresh Water Pump Shutoff Test Pressure  

Question:

Im looking for a replacement water pump. My existing pump looks very similar to the LC689052, but has a small leak where the pressure switch attaches to the pump. I removed the switch and re-attached, but it still leaks. The information on your site for the LC689052 says the pump is tested with a higher pressure at shutoff than other water pumps. Can you tell me what pressure? Obviously, Im looking for a pump that will not leak. It looks like the LC 689052 is possibly better constructed - can you speak to that? Thanks, Ken

0

Expert Reply:

Hi Ken; I reached out to Lippert on this and they were unable to find the specific pressure from the # LC689052 testing. It is a large company and sometimes information gets lost across it with other brands like the Flow Max. I would say the pump is well built and we haven't had any reports of it leaking aside from a faulty one that was replaced under the 2-year warranty. The pump is going to operate at the 50 psi mark so when it drops below that it will turn on and then at 50-55 psi it will shut off.
